Effect of CBT on Biased Semantic Network in Panic Disorder: A Multicenter fMRI Study Using Semantic Priming.

Cognitive-behavioral therapy (CBT) normalizes the brain's semantic network in panic disorder patients. This therapy reduces anxiety-related associations and alters neural activity in key brain regions, improving symptoms.

Background:
- Panic disorder is characterized by a pathologically enhanced semantic network linking anxiety-related concepts.
- Cognitive-behavioral therapy (CBT) is hypothesized to ameliorate panic disorder by modulating these semantic associations.
Purpose of the Study:
- To investigate the effects of CBT on the behavioral and neural correlates of the panic-related semantic network in patients with panic disorder.
- To examine how CBT impacts the processing of panic-related word associations.
Main Methods:
- A semantic priming paradigm using functional MRI (fMRI) was employed with patients with panic disorder and healthy controls.
- Participants completed assessments before and after exposure-based CBT, with neural activity measured during word-pair processing.
Main Results:
- At baseline, patients exhibited heightened relatedness and negative valence for panic-related word pairs, alongside faster lexical decisions and distinct neural activation patterns (suppressed in temporal cortices/insulae, enhanced in cingulate cortices).
- Following CBT, patients showed clinical improvement, reduced relatedness/valence ratings, and attenuated neural activation in the anterior cingulate cortex.
Conclusions:
- CBT normalizes the biased semantic network in panic disorder.
- Reduced anterior cingulate cortex activation post-CBT suggests a neural mechanism for therapeutic benefits in panic disorder.
